Subject: Re: [RFC PATCH] kbuild: implement several W= levels

On Thu, Apr 21, 2011 at 11:39:03PM +0200, Sam Ravnborg wrote:
> Building a kernel with "make W=1" produce far too much noise
> to be usefull.
> 
> Divide the warning options in three groups:
> 
> W=1 - usefull warning options
> W=2 - noisy but semi usefull warnign options
> W=3 - almost pure noise options
> 
> I do not feel strongly about the distinction between
> group 2 and 3. But we should consider what we add in group 1.

Ok, I went and enabled each switch separately to look at output and
recheck whether each one makes sense. The following is all IMHO:

The first two W=1 warnings should be merged into one to denote that
we're actually tweaking -Wextra behavior (otherwise there's too much
output from unused parameters in headers):

warning-1 := -Wextra -Wunused -Wno-unused-parameter

> +warning-2 += -Waggregate-return

  warning-2 := -Waggregate-return

since this is a first-time assignment to warning-2

otherwise I get

$ make W=2 drivers/edac/amd64_edac.o
  CHK     include/linux/version.h
  CHK     include/generated/utsrelease.h
  UPD     include/generated/utsrelease.h
scripts/Makefile.build:87: *** Recursive variable `KBUILD_CFLAGS' references itself (eventually).  Stop.
make: *** [prepare0] Error 2

> +warning-2 += -Wbad-function-cast

I'd move this one to W=3 since it is almost useless for kernel code. mm
is one good example where we cast unsigned longs to the pagetable types
back and forth.

> +warning-2 += -Wcast-qual

maybe also W=3 due to too noisy with *get_user* calls in headers.

> +warning-2 += -Wcast-align

this one doesn't trigger anything on x86, maybe on other arches?

> +warning-3 += -Wconversion

also first assignment so

warning-3 := -Wconversion

> +warning-2 += -Wdisabled-optimization

this one doesn't trigger anything here either

> +warning-2 += -Wlogical-op
> +warning-1 += -Wmissing-declarations
> +warning-1 += -Wmissing-format-attribute
> +warning-1 += $(call cc-option, -Wmissing-include-dirs,)
> +warning-1 += -Wmissing-prototypes

this one is in the top-level Makefile in HOSTCFLAGS so no need for it
here.

> +warning-1 += -Wnested-externs

I don't think this one makes too much sense since we use the trick it
warns for to artificially cause a build error. Maybe downgrade it to W=2
or W=3.

> +warning-2 += -Wold-style-definition

this one actually finds bugs :), maybe W=1.

> +warning-2 += $(call cc-option, -Woverlength-strings,)

triggers in tracepoints declarations:

include/trace/events/kmem.h:11: warning: string length ‘1643’ is greater than the length ‘509’ ISO C90 compilers are required to support

I'm not sure we want it at all since the warning message is useless.

> +warning-3 += -Wpacked
> +warning-3 += -Wpacked-bitfield-compat

gcc docs says this one is enabled by default:
http://gcc.gnu.org/onlinedocs/gcc-4.6.0/gcc/Warning-Options.html

> +warning-3 += -Wpadded
> +warning-3 += -Wpointer-arith
> +warning-2 += -Wredundant-decls

this might help clean up a bunch of headers

> +warning-2 += -Wshadow
> +warning-3 += -Wswitch-default
> +warning-3 += $(call cc-option, -Wvla,)

oh yeah, maybe sort the warning-{1,2,3} assignments alphanumerically :)

> +ifeq ($(KBUILD_ENABLE_EXTRA_GCC_CHECKS),1)
> +        KBUILD_CFLAGS += $(warning-1)
> +else
> +        ifeq ($(KBUILD_ENABLE_EXTRA_GCC_CHECKS),2)
> +                KBUILD_CFLAGS += $(warning-1) $(warning-2)
> +        else
> +                ifeq ($(KBUILD_ENABLE_EXTRA_GCC_CHECKS),3)
> +                        KBUILD_CFLAGS += $(warning-1) $(warning-2) $(warning-3)
> +                else
> +                        $(error W=$(KBUILD_ENABLE_EXTRA_GCC_CHECKS) is unknown)

Also, I think it'll make more sense to enable a warning level
exclusively instead of inclusively, so that W=1 gives you only the
most important and sane warnings, W=2 the more noisy ones which are a
disjunct set from the W=1 ones etc.
